AIOHTTP vulnerable to brute-force leak of internal static file path components
Summary Path normalization for static files prevents path traversal, but opens up the ability for an attacker to ascertain the existence of absolute path components. Impact If an application uses web.static not recommended for production deployments, it may be possible for an attacker to ascertai...

Starlette vulnerable to O(n^2) DoS via Range header merging in ``starlette.responses.FileResponse``
Summary An unauthenticated attacker can send a crafted HTTP Range header that triggers quadratic-time processing in Starlette's FileResponse Range parsing/merging logic. This enables CPU exhaustion per request, causing denial‑of‑service for endpoints serving files e.g., StaticFiles or any use of...
